Onboarding: catalogue imports for Finchgate Library Suite. Imports run nightly at 02:00; partners upload MARC-style files to the drop bucket and the Quillfeed parser ingests them. Support sees three failure types: malformed records (rejected row report emailed to partner), duplicate accession numbers (auto-merged, flagged for review), and encoding errors (whole file rejected). Do not rerun imports manually; file a rerun request instead. Triage steps and the rejection code table are on the page below.

operations page: https://superset.kelvicorp.example/pipeline/run/display/view/9edfe8e23ee3f5ff

INTERNAL MEMO — Finance Team Only

Re: Term Sheet from Caldrey Systems

Caldrey's revised term sheet arrived Tuesday. Key points: a three-year supply commitment, volume rebates tiered at 8% and 12%, and an exclusivity clause covering the Velmora product line. Lena Harwick has flagged the exclusivity language as potentially restrictive given our pipeline with other partners. Please model cash impact under both tiers before Friday's review. Our position going into negotiations is noted below.

board note of kahag-baguf: The finance team signed off on a budget of $419.2 million for Project Gorvan.

**Action item for plugin authors:** During last week's Fernwick Relay outage, we found that many third-party plugins hammer our websocket endpoint with instant reconnects and no backoff — that turned a 90-second blip into a 40-minute pile-up. We're asking all plugin authors to adopt the new reconnect helper in SDK 4.2, which adds jittered exponential backoff and honors the server's retry-after hint. It's a small change, honestly, maybe ten lines. Migration examples, test harness instructions, and the rollout deadline are posted here.

runbook for tagug-hafog: https://jira.lumiclabs.internal/projects/pages/pages/9773c0d8